From January 1 to November 16, 2025, Thailand received 28,277,276 international tourists, which is a 7.18% decline, but still represents a strong performance. The 28 million international arrivals contributed approximately 1.308 trillion baht to the economy. Tourists from Malaysia, China, and India dominated the travel market during the winter holidays and the peak season for international travel to Thailand’s major attractions.
From November 1 to 18, the Ministry of Tourism and Sports reported that foreign arrivals exceeded 28 million for the year, confirming Thailand’s position as one of the leading tourist hotspots in Southeast Asia. Thailand’s tourism remains a significant contributor to the economy, and the 28 million in arrivals indicates that the tourism sector is still very resilient, regardless of the decrease in arrivals from the previous year.

Additional Key Source Markets and Visitor Trends
Russia and South Korea were also among the top five source markets for Thailand, adding to the total international visitors for 2025. Russia had 1,527,800 visitors attracted to Thailand’s warm climate and cost of living,. while South Korea had 1,339,604 tourists, whose visits were enhanced by the constant cultural and entertainment collaborations of the two nations.

Economic Impact and the Revenue of Tourism in Thailand
The tourism sector in Thailand saw 1.308 trillion thai baht for spending for the year 2025 and highlights the strongest economic impact for the country. Accommodation, dining, siteseeing, transport, and shopping expenses spending makes it so that tourism is one of the top sector of thai economy. The influx of tourists is due to the winter holiday season and Thailand’s high season. Thailand’s government is undertaking several efforts to stimulate tourism by running promotional campaigns and improving tourism-related infrastructure. The launch of new flights, the waiving of visas, and the institution of cultural exchange programs have enhanced tourism from specific parts of the world, most notably Southeast Asia and China.
Sustainability and Future Prospects of the Tourism Industry – Thailand
The Thai government’s primary goal is to maintain a high level of sustainable tourism, characterised by the promotion of economically favourable growth, and the minimisation of its ecological footprint. In order to achieve this, the government has focused on developing sustainable eco-tourism, cultural heritage, and community-based tourism to broaden the country’s tourism diversification and shift from a traditional sun and sand tourism focus.
